Abstract:
The two-parameter xgamma distribution is employed to create a novel distribution that is suitable for bounded datasets within the interval (0, 1). A comprehensive analysis of the statistical properties of this newly proposed distribution is conducted. Various estimation procedures for the defined distribution are explored through different methodologies. A simulation study is performed to assess the efficacy of these estimation techniques. Three distinct datasets are examined, and the outcomes of the proposed distribution are compared with those of the Beta and Kumaraswamy distributions, along with other established unit distributions. Additionally, an R Shiny web tool has been developed to facilitate reproducibility of the results for users who do not utilize R.
